12// This is like race_amd64.s, but for the asan calls.
13// See race_amd64.s for detailed comments.
14
15#ifdef GOOS_windows
16#define RARG0 CX
17#define RARG1 DX
18#define RARG2 R8
19#define RARG3 R9
20#else
21#define RARG0 DI
22#define RARG1 SI
23#define RARG2 DX
24#define RARG3 CX
25#endif
26
27// Called from instrumented code.
28// func runtime·doasanread(addr unsafe.Pointer, sz, sp, pc uintptr)
29TEXT	runtime·doasanread(SB), NOSPLIT, $0-32
30	MOVQ	addr+0(FP), RARG0
31	MOVQ	sz+8(FP), RARG1
32	MOVQ	sp+16(FP), RARG2
33	MOVQ	pc+24(FP), RARG3
34	// void __asan_read_go(void *addr, uintptr_t sz, void *sp, void *pc);
35	MOVQ	$__asan_read_go(SB), AX
36	JMP	asancall<>(SB)
37
38// func runtime·doasanwrite(addr unsafe.Pointer, sz, sp, pc uintptr)
39TEXT	runtime·doasanwrite(SB), NOSPLIT, $0-32
40	MOVQ	addr+0(FP), RARG0
41	MOVQ	sz+8(FP), RARG1
42	MOVQ	sp+16(FP), RARG2
43	MOVQ	pc+24(FP), RARG3
44	// void __asan_write_go(void *addr, uintptr_t sz, void *sp, void *pc);
45	MOVQ	$__asan_write_go(SB), AX
46	JMP	asancall<>(SB)
47
48// func runtime·asanunpoison(addr unsafe.Pointer, sz uintptr)
49TEXT	runtime·asanunpoison(SB), NOSPLIT, $0-16
50	MOVQ	addr+0(FP), RARG0
51	MOVQ	sz+8(FP), RARG1
52	// void __asan_unpoison_go(void *addr, uintptr_t sz);
53	MOVQ	$__asan_unpoison_go(SB), AX
54	JMP	asancall<>(SB)
55
56// func runtime·asanpoison(addr unsafe.Pointer, sz uintptr)
57TEXT	runtime·asanpoison(SB), NOSPLIT, $0-16
58	MOVQ	addr+0(FP), RARG0
59	MOVQ	sz+8(FP), RARG1
60	// void __asan_poison_go(void *addr, uintptr_t sz);
61	MOVQ	$__asan_poison_go(SB), AX
62	JMP	asancall<>(SB)
63
64// func runtime·asanregisterglobals(addr unsafe.Pointer, n uintptr)
65TEXT	runtime·asanregisterglobals(SB), NOSPLIT, $0-16
66	MOVQ	addr+0(FP), RARG0
67	MOVQ	n+8(FP), RARG1
68	// void __asan_register_globals_go(void *addr, uintptr_t n);
69	MOVQ	$__asan_register_globals_go(SB), AX
70	JMP	asancall<>(SB)
71
72// Switches SP to g0 stack and calls (AX). Arguments already set.
73TEXT	asancall<>(SB), NOSPLIT, $0-0
74	get_tls(R12)
75	MOVQ	g(R12), R14
76	MOVQ	SP, R12		// callee-saved, preserved across the CALL
77	CMPQ	R14, $0
78	JE	call	// no g; still on a system stack
79
80	MOVQ	g_m(R14), R13
81	// Switch to g0 stack.
82	MOVQ	m_g0(R13), R10
83	CMPQ	R10, R14
84	JE	call	// already on g0
85
86	MOVQ	(g_sched+gobuf_sp)(R10), SP
87call:
88	ANDQ	$~15, SP	// alignment for gcc ABI
89	CALL	AX
90	MOVQ	R12, SP
91	RET
